One of the most critical roles of 192 is in networking—specifically in the 192.168.x.x private IP address range. This block is widely used within local area networks (LANs) for devices such as routers, printers, smart home gadgets, and servers.
- Subnet 192.168.0.0/24 is a common corporate and home network configuration.
- Devices using IP addresses like 192.168.0.100 or 192.168.0.150 communicate within a secure, isolated local network.
- The /24 subnet allows for up to 256 IP addresses, with 254 usable hosts—ideal for small organizations or residential use.
